Transaction 73b3e7228f9fa0701676129506724e9fd356576481d3da6fc1906d7ed3289ef3

147 Input
2 Outputs
  • 73b3e7228f9fa0701676129506724e9fd356576481d3da6fc1906d7ed3289ef3:0
  • value  2129634
    address  185y3yACxhHRQdWbaXV5Eo16aCJbuc1mFb
  • 73b3e7228f9fa0701676129506724e9fd356576481d3da6fc1906d7ed3289ef3:1
  • value  1400000000
    address  1NxeUJgMkC4XSt1B4WPAQR5EogPYgHDmhZ